講義目的・到達目標
【講義目的】This course focuses on the role of migration in Japan. For students who may consider working in this country, an understanding of migration and ethnicity is relevant. In this context, we will investigate immigration laws in Japan and the concept of skilled migration from the perspectives of employment and ethnicity.
【到達目標】Students will gain an understanding of migration to Japan through various readings. Students will reflect upon concepts that are relevant to the study of migration such as ethnicity and identity. 授業のサブタイトル・キーワード
Population decline, migration, ethnicity, identity
講義内容・授業計画
【Course Content】
In this course, students will examine the role of migration in Japan in an aging society. Through reading a variety of materials on Japanese society, students will develop skills in critical thinking, discussion, and research presentations. Students will also be familiarized with the concept of identity and have an opportunity to reflect about this concept from a comparative perspective. 【Course Schedule】 1. Population Decline and Aging in Japan (1) 2. Population Decline and Aging in Japan (2) 3. Population Decline and Aging in Japan (3) 4. Immigration in Japan (1) 5. Immigration in Japan (2) 6. Immigration in Japan (3) 7. International Migrants in the Japanese Workplace (1) 8. International Migrants in the Japanese Workplace (2) 9. International Migrants in the Japanese Workplace (3) 10. The Concept of identity (1) 11. The Concept of Identity (2) 12. The Concept of Identity (3) 13. Japan as an Multiethnic Society (1) 14. Japan as an Multiethnic Society (2) 15.
